How to Make 3 Ingredient Orange Chicken Sauce
Ingredients:
- 1 cup orange juice
- 1/2 cup soy sauce
- 1/4 cup honey
Directions:
- In a saucepan, combine orange juice, soy sauce, and honey.
- Cook over medium heat until it’s well mixed and slightly thickened.
- Use the sauce immediately on cooked chicken or store in the refrigerator for later use.
How to Serve 3 Ingredient Orange Chicken Sauce
Once your sauce is ready, drizzle it over freshly cooked chicken. You can serve it with rice or noodles to soak up the delicious flavors. This sauce also pairs well with steamed vegetables for a complete meal.
How to Store 3 Ingredient Orange Chicken Sauce
If you have leftover sauce, let it cool completely and then transfer it to an airtight container. Store it in the refrigerator for up to a week. Make sure to stir well before using it again, as the ingredients may settle.
Tips to Make 3 Ingredient Orange Chicken Sauce
- Use fresh orange juice for the best flavor.
- If you prefer a thicker sauce, let it cook a bit longer until it reaches your desired consistency.
- For an extra kick, add some fresh ginger or garlic when cooking the sauce.
Variation
For a spicier version, add red pepper flakes or a dash of sriracha to the sauce while cooking. This will give your orange chicken a nice heat that balances out the sweetness.
FAQs
Can I use bottled orange juice?
Yes, bottled orange juice works fine. However, fresh juice will give a brighter and more vibrant flavor.
Can I freeze the sauce?
Yes, you can freeze the sauce. Place it in a freezer-safe container and it will be good for about 3 months.
What kind of chicken should I use?
You can use any kind of chicken! Boneless chicken breasts, thighs, or even tofu for a vegetarian option. Cook the protein first, then add the sauce.
